Battlefield 3 screenshots celebrate US launch
Battlefield 3 is out today in the US, but not in Europe for another three whole days . To stop players from keeling over with anticipation EA have provided a bunch of new screenshots. The shots are taken from both the multiplayer and single palyer portions of the game, consisting of action shots as well as a few vistas that show the amazing draw distances and effects the FrostBite 2 engine is capable of.
